PRIMARY PURPOSEThe Project Manager's primary responsibilities are to provide oversight for IT projects, impacting cross functional departments, throughout the project lifecycle. Responsible for the overall direction, coordination, implementation, execution, control, and completion of multiple, simultaneous projects ensuring consistency with organizational strategies, commitment, and goals.M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IESDevelop and manage full-scale project plans and communications that require a significant level of cross functional coordination.Communicate clear expectations with team members and other stakeholders, and continually manage those expectations throughout the life of the project.Lead strategy and planning sessions as required, developing project scope with stakeholders for approved projects.Provide steering committee status reports, which include budget, timeline, issues, risks and scope status.Identify and resolve project issues and manage project dependencies to maintain the critical path timelines.Facilitate discussion, decision making and conflict resolution.Ensure on-time and on-budget delivery of projects according to agreed upon scope and budget.Develop and maintain all project documentation, including charter, project scope, goals, milestones, and deliverables.Identifies opportunity for improvements, takes an enterprise view and drives value.Strong interpersonal skills that motivate others.Acts as a change agent by understanding business need and delivers change effectively.Ability to negotiate internally and externally to build consensus and maximize value and savings.Align and organize resources to drive projects to successful completion.Self-aware and committed to self-development.Document and maintain documentation for project in corporate PM tools (Microsoft)Mentor fellow PM associates and foster an environment of learning and growth environment.Conduct project postmortems and create recommendations report, documenting the successes and challenges that were experienced over the life of the project.
